Čo je to funkčná závislosť stručne vysvetliť?
Čo je to funkčná závislosť stručne vysvetliť?

Video: Čo je to funkčná závislosť stručne vysvetliť?

Video: Čo je to funkčná závislosť stručne vysvetliť?
Video: Полный курс по Next js - Изучи Nextjs за 2 часа! | React SSR +таймкоды 2024, Smieť
Anonim

Funkčná závislosť je vzťah, ktorý existuje, keď jeden atribút jednoznačne určuje iný atribút. Ak R je vzťah s atribútmi X a Y, a funkčná závislosť medzi a atribúty sú reprezentované ako X->Y, čo udáva, že Y je funkčne závislý na X.

Ľudia sa tiež pýtajú, čo je to funkčná závislosť, vysvetlite to na príklade?

Funkčná závislosť v DBMS. Hovorí sa, že atribúty tabuľky sú na sebe závislé, keď atribút tabuľky jednoznačne identifikuje iný atribút tej istej tabuľky. Pre príklad : Predpokladajme, že máme tabuľku študentov s atribútmi: Stu_Id, Stu_Name, Stu_Age.

Okrem toho, aké je použitie funkčnej závislosti v DBMS? Funkčné závislosti sú použité pri návrhu (alebo redizajne) relačných databáz s cieľom pomôcť odstrániť redundanciu (duplikáciu údajov), čím sa zníži možnosť anomálií pri aktualizácii. Redundancia je eliminovaná prostredníctvom procesu tzv normalizácie.

Čo je teda funkčná závislosť a jej typy?

Zhrnutie. Funkčná závislosť je, keď jeden atribút určuje iný atribút v systéme DBMS. Axióma, rozklad, závislý, determinant, únia sú kľúčové pojmy pre funkčná závislosť . Štyri typy z funkčná závislosť sú 1) viachodnotové 2) triviálne 3) netriviálne 4) tranzitívne.

Prečo potrebujeme funkčnú závislosť?

Funkčné závislosti sa používajú na vytvorenie vzťahu v normálnej forme Boyce Codda, skrátene BCNF. Takže funkčná závislosť je national_id -> name; Funkčná závislosť dôležitosť: Funkčná závislosť je dôležitá pri návrhu relačnej databázy na účely eliminácie redundancie.

Odporúča: